Why does Pumpkin Seed Butter have a Nutri-Score of C?

Nutri-Score weighs negatives (calories, sugar, saturated fat, sodium) against positives (fiber, protein) per 100 g. Points against come from calorie density (533 kcal), saturated fat (8.3 g); points in favor come from fiber (3.3 g), protein (33.3 g). Overall that places it in band C.
